Integrated BEd and MEd course is a Dual Degree course and it is valid in India. After completing this integrated program, successful candidates will obtain two Degrees. This course will help one acquire both Bachelor’s as well as Master’s level Education Degrees. B.Ed. M.Ed. Integrated course is 3 years long and divided into 6 semesters. The eligibility criteria for BEd is passed graduation in any discipline from a recognized university with 50% aggregate, there is relaxation of 5% for reserved categories, BEd is only applicable for teaching at school level, there are exams like CTET or state level TETs for which you can appear, secondly in case you're interested at teaching in university level, then complete your MBA and appear for UGC NET, you can apply for JRF in case you wish to pursue PhD or you can also apply for lectureship, BEd isn't mandatory for teaching in university level, you can also earn some experiences in the field of teaching, today there are many such options, what it will do is add weightage to your CV as the experiences which you will have, it will make you acquaint with the teaching world, and also the students, you will get to know the education domain very closely, hence you can try for it, also if you contribute to journals as in research, this also help in getting recruitment for teaching in university level, the level of teaching is definitely different in school compared to college, there are also state level SET exams which you can also appear for, this is also done for recruitment of assistant professor though these are state levels exam, UGC NET is conducted at national level, if you qualify this, then you can apply for job in any college all over India.
